What is ITBP Recruitment 2025?
The Indo Tibetan Border Police (ITBP), under the Ministry of Home Affairs, is a specialized force tasked with securing India’s 3,488 km border with Tibet. Established in 1962, ITBP operates in high-altitude terrains ranging from 9,000 to 18,700 feet, making it a unique and challenging career choice. The ITBP Recruitment 2025 is set to fill various posts, including Constable, Sub-Inspector (SI), and Assistant Sub-Inspector (ASI), with vacancies expected to be announced soon on the official website, itbpolice.nic.in. This recruitment drive offers opportunities for both male and female candidates passionate about national security.

Eligibility Criteria Indo Tibetan Border Police Force Recruitment 2025
Meeting the ITBP eligibility criteria 2025 is the first step to securing a position. Here’s what you need to qualify:
- Nationality: Indian citizens (some posts open to Nepal/Bhutan subjects).
- Age Limit:
- Constable: 18–25 years (relaxation for reserved categories).
- SI: 20–25 years.
- ASI/HC: 18–27 years (varies by post).
- Educational Qualification:
- Constable: 10th pass from a recognized board.
- SI: Bachelor’s degree in Science (Physics, Chemistry, IT, etc.).
- ASI/HC: 12th pass or diploma (specific trades like Motor Mechanic).
- Physical Standards:
- Height (Male): 170 cm (relaxed for ST candidates).
- Chest: 80–85 cm (for males only).
- Female Height: 157 cm.
Note: Age relaxation applies as per government norms (e.g., 5 years for SC/ST, 3 years for OBC).
Syllabus for ITBP 2025 Exam Indo Tibetan Border Police Force Recruitment 2025
The ITBP syllabus 2025 for the written exam is designed to test candidates’ aptitude and knowledge. Here’s the detailed breakdown:
- General Knowledge (25 Marks):
- Current affairs, Indian history, geography, polity, and culture.
- General English/Hindi (20 Marks):
- Grammar, comprehension, vocabulary, and sentence formation.
- Mathematics (25 Marks):
- Arithmetic, algebra, geometry, and data interpretation.
- Reasoning (20 Marks):
- Analogy, coding-decoding, series, and logical puzzles.
- Trade-Related Theory (10 Marks, for technical posts):
- Specific to roles like Driver, Motor Mechanic, or Kitchen Services.

Selection Process Indo Tibetan Border Police Force Recruitment 2025
The ITBP selection process 2025 is rigorous, ensuring only the best candidates join the force. It consists of multiple stages:
- Physical Efficiency Test (PET):
- Running: 1.6 km in 7.5 minutes (male), 800m in 4.5 minutes (female).
- Long Jump: 11 feet (male), 9 feet (female).
- High Jump: 3.5 feet (male), 3 feet (female).
- Physical Standard Test (PST):
- Measurement of height, chest (for males), and weight.
- Written Examination:
- 100 multiple-choice questions (MCQs).
- Document Verification:
- Validation of certificates and identity proofs.
- Medical Examination:
- Tests for vision, hearing, and overall fitness.
- Trade Test (for technical posts):
- Practical skills assessment (e.g., driving for Constable Driver).
